Slope Clearing in Marietta, GA
Slope clearing services involve removing excess vegetation, debris, and overgrown plants from hillside or uneven terrain to improve safety, accessibility, and appearance. This type of work is often requested for projects such as preparing a property for construction, creating level areas for lawns or gardens, preventing erosion, or maintaining hillside landscapes.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of clearing needed, the types of equipment used, and how the process can help enhance the stability and usability of their land.
Before requesting slope clearing, homeowners should consider the current condition of the terrain, including any existing drainage issues or signs of erosion. It’s also helpful to determine the desired outcome, whether it’s creating a flat yard, controlling runoff, or removing hazardous vegetation. Clear communication about the project’s goals and the extent of clearing required can ensure that the work meets expectations and supports the long-term health of the property.

Common Slope Clearing Jobs
Terrace and slope clearing - removes overgrown vegetation and debris from hillside areas.
Erosion control clearing - stabilizes slopes to prevent soil erosion and runoff issues.
Yard slope preparation - prepares uneven terrain for landscaping or construction projects.
Drainage improvement - clears slopes to enhance water flow and reduce pooling.
Landscaping slope clearing - creates level areas for gardens, lawns, or outdoor features.
Hillside brush removal - eliminates dense brush to improve safety and property appearance.
Slope Clearing Questions
What is slope clearing? Slope clearing involves removing trees, shrubs, and debris from hillside areas to improve safety and accessibility.
Why is slope clearing important? It helps prevent erosion, reduces fire risk, and makes slopes safer for construction or landscaping projects.
What types of projects require slope clearing? Projects such as building foundations, installing fences, creating gardens, or managing land stability often need slope clearing.
How does slope clearing benefit property owners? It enhances land usability, improves drainage, and supports long-term property maintenance efforts.
